§ 411.214 — Exclusion or modification of warranties.

411.214 411.214(1) (1) Words or conduct relevant to the creation of an express warranty and words or conduct tending to negate or limit a warranty shall be construed wherever reasonable as consistent with each other; but, subject to s. 411.202 , negation or limitation is inoperative to the extent that the construction is unreasonable. 411.214(2) (2) Subject to sub.

(3), to exclude or modify the implied warranty of merchantability or a part of it the language shall mention “merchantability”, be by a writing and be conspicuous. Subject to sub.
